On the Fever app in 2026, "validating" a ticket is the process of activating it for entry at the venue. When you purchase a ticket for an "experience" (like a Candlelight Concert or an immersive exhibit), the ticket remains in a "purchased" state in your app. To prevent accidental use, the "Validate" button is often greyed out until approximately two hours before the event starts. Once you arrive at the venue, you show your QR code to the staff, who will scan it to "validate" it in their system, marking it as used and granting you access. In some self-guided experiences, you may be instructed to swipe or tap "Validate" yourself in front of a staff member. It is critical that you do not click "Validate" prematurely at home, as some tickets are designed to expire shortly after activation or may be flagged as "already used" if the QR code is generated too far in advance. The validation step is essentially the digital equivalent of an usher tearing a physical ticket stub, ensuring that each unique entry code is only used once by the rightful purchaser.
